Output 16f87463f51f34d0eb76d5e6ed5601a5c0ddcc2f6a22f91f4297c561606c7143:2

value
281146988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2a7f5707e2612fe2bfe462dd3a9ee2fee35a99b OP_EQUAL
address
3NMTqskUtzFsLf9grts7B6Ga6X51WPzFoz
transaction
16f87463f51f34d0eb76d5e6ed5601a5c0ddcc2f6a22f91f4297c561606c7143
spent
true